    They did change the default from the 32 bit to the 64 bit executable recently. Were you using the 32 bit before? Maybe try changing it from one to the other to see if that helps. You can change it via the gear icon in the top right on the launcher.

    Also did you install the latest Windows 10 update? If so, perhaps try reinstalling your graphics driver.
